I stripped an Ishapore Enfield I bought from a gunshop, but need some advice on breaking loose the butt stock from the receiver. It appears to have a threaded (?) rod from the stock through the receiver. My Enfield .308 has the buttstock secured with a large screw. You may have to clean grease or remove a felt washer to see it. I found that a tire iron fit and removed it easily.
